The Client Services Administrator primarily supports internal stakeholders to ensure project set-up, reporting, and processes to deliver client programs on time in a quality manner.

Requirements

  • Supports the Client Services department.
  • Communicates with internal stakeholders frequently to advise of status of project/program and to ensure BV is meeting Client and contractual expectations.
  • Ensure contracts are set up appropriately for accurate revenue recognition and billing.
  • Monitors project/program progress by facilitating calls with internal stakeholders, as needed, on the status of all projects.
  • Works closely with the accounting team to ensure proper client billing.
  • Proactively owns and manages projects/programs (or piece of project, i.e. Portfolios, Subcontractors) from inception to delivery of project/program, including identifying milestones and deliverables across all disciplines.
  • Understand Client requests and work with the Salesperson(s) and/or Senior team to ensure appropriate information is obtained at beginning of projects to set projects up for success (potentially to include research).
  • Prepare, proof and distribute CARs (client action reports), proposals, reliance letters, and COI's (Certificate of Insurance).
  • Advises on process improvement ideas for the efficiency of the Division.
  • Manages changes in project/program scope, processes change orders, tracks Project process, identifies potential risks, and devises contingency plans.
  • Perform special projects as assigned by the Salesperson(s) to capture additional revenue or satisfy client requests.
  • Coordinates and communicates schedules with all vendors, clients, and internal team.
  • Coordinates contract administration, purchase orders, and change orders.
  • Receive and disperse Client Supplied Material (CSM).
  • Set-up of projects in digital writing platform to ensure proper communication and data flow.
  • Protects operations by keeping company information confidential.
  • Delivers outstanding customer service through timely response and proactive solutions to clients’ needs.
  • Demonstrates BV’s guiding principles in support of the company's strategic goals.
  • Follows all documented policies, Standard Operating Procedures, and Work Instructions applicable to the position and support of BV's quality standards and strategic initiatives.
  • Maintains safe and clean work area by complying with all procedures, rules, and regulations.
